Integrated Treatment Treatment: Addressing Integrated Disorders
Many individuals face the challenge of experiencing more than one mental health condition – a phenomenon often referred to as integrated disorder. This means having a emotional disorder, such as bipolar disorder, alongside a chemical dependency disorder, including opioids. Effective treatment for these complex cases necessitates a integrated approach, rather than treating each condition in isolation. Integrated treatment programs aim to treat both the emotional and addictive issues simultaneously, leading to improved outcomes and a higher chance of long-term recovery. Such programs often include counseling, peer support, medication management, and support services, all carefully personalized to the individual’s unique needs and background. Ignoring one condition can delay progress in the other, highlighting the essential importance of integrated care.
Residential Rehab Services: Intensive Care for Substance Use
Seeking a significant change from daily life to truly confront substance use challenges? Residential rehabilitation centers offer an intensive solution designed to provide holistic care. Unlike outpatient options, this type of care involves a period at a dedicated center, removing triggers and providing 24/7 assistance. Individuals receive customized therapy, peer counseling, medical management, and often focused therapies tailored to their unique requirements. This immersive atmosphere allows for significant self-reflection and a stronger foundation for healing. Consider residential treatment if you're committed to a significant path.
